I'd say what really helped was my 1st response to his question. Prior to my interview, he had rejected several peeps and I prayed to God that I shouldnt be sent to him; but hey.. . God took control. From what I over heard in the denials b4 me, corrections will be; it's better ur sponsor does not currently have a sufficient balance for ur tuition but rather has an active account with money going in and out well than a sudden deposit of money, as 1 of the applicant was questioned for close to 15mins based on a sudden deposit of 19 million naira into her dads account. Also, try not to repeat the VOs question b4 u answer him/her; rather listen to the question, think about it for a sec, compose urself and then answer strategically ad they may not be willing to listen to all ur reasons so bring the most important 1 first. Also, don't show any doc if u haven't been asked to show it; it only shows ur nervous. So when I was asked about who will be my sponsor, I answered and didn't show any bank statement. Above all, trust God and remain calm, just because the 7 or so peeps that were in front of u were rejected, doesn't mean u will b rejected, as was in my case. Here's wishing u guyz all the best. mjksho:
In my opinion, 1. Your friend needs to score high in the GRE to boost his profile. By high, I mean Q and V scores that are over 155 to get a good chance. 2. He should also give a compelling reason as to why he merely escaped a third class in his SOP. The keyword here is compelling. 3.To be truthful, you don't really know what your chances are when you apply. You just ensure you meet most or all of the requirements and keep praying. 4. Does he have research or work experience? If he does, he can start talking to any of the lecturers in those chemistry departments before applying.

Visa approved today at Lagos Consulate…… I got to the embassy around 5.45am for my 6.30am appointment. The queue was very long…….I was like una no dey sleep? …… Then my partner in crime arrived......@princegee........we found our way from the back to be amongst the first 5 in queue…… Main Hall…….. I was 8th in queue and 2nd person to be interviewed by one very fine young white Lady at window 4. The first lady she interviewed got a white paper eventually from her sha after a very long conversation with the VO. I was even getting tired sef……. But then I remembered 64K…… Fast forward……. VO: Good morning, sevis and I-20 pls Me: I obliged. Good morning and how was your night? VO: Oh great, Thank you (With a smile) Why are you going to the USA? Me: I am going for my Master’s degree in Engineering Technology with a concentration in Construction Technology at East Tennessee State University, Johnson City. VO: Why ETSU? Me: (I almost choked, the VO told me to relax before answering the question… …See favour ) I chose ETSU because the cost of living at ETSU is relatively cheaper when compared to that of UF and CSUEB. Besides, the school’s Eng Tech Dept offers a concentration in Construction Technology with active research in Energy Efficiency and Renewable Energy which aligns with my career goal and …..……VO cuts in VO: What did you study at Undergraduate Level? Me: I studied Building Technology from XXXXXXX VO: oooh, Building Technology…….. (Nodding her head) When did you graduate? Me: 2011 VO: What have you been doing since then? Me: I did a year NYSC from Mar 2012 to Mar 2013 at XXXXX after which I was retained as a XXXXXXX and later promoted to XXXXX which is my designation till date. My responsibilities are Conceptual planning and design, Monitoring and ensuring contractors deliver the project in terms of quality, time and delivery within budget, Preparing Buildability and Maintainability analysis for …………….. VO cuts in……… VO: What are your plans after graduation? Me: I will be coming back to team up with my organization's research and design team to address the technical issues…….. VO cuts in……….. VO: So who is paying? Me: my dad VO: What does he do? Me: He is a Building Contractor and also into the sales of building materials and equipments VO: Did you write any standardized tests like GMAT or GRE and what was your score? Me: Yes, I wrote the GRE, Quant-148, Verb- 141, Total Score 289/Analytical: 3.0 VO: Good (nodding her head….) she held my passport and picks a white paper. Then she paused as she noticed a visa on my passport (fear catch me small as I no first understand wetin happen) VO: wait…. Wait... I see you’ve been to Malaysia, how long and what for? Looking at my passport Me: I was in Kuala Lumpur for Bleep Days for a short training on XXXXXX which was……….VO Cuts in.. VO: I am approving your visa (Types for a while…. returns my I-20 and gave me white Paper) ………I will hold on to your passport but you will need those at POE……….. can’t rem the rest…..Enjoy your studies. Me: Thank you and have a nice day (smiling) VO: You too Prayer is key...... Prepare well too and leave the rest to God. 20 Likes 3 Shares |

Onoa: Visa approval. Hello house!.To the Glory of God, my Visa was approved today 1st of June at the Lagos consulate!! As i have learnt a lot from the transcripts on this thread, i decided to share mine for the benefit of others. My appointment was for 7a.m, but I arrived few minutes after 6 am. Everything was quick and orderly and I was done with all by 7:20am.
I was next in line to be interviewed by the VO in window 3 (a young pretty Lady). Here is my transcript:
VO: good morning Me: good morning (with a smile)
Vo: please pass me your documents Me: passed them (passport, i20 and sevis receipt)
Vo: I'm going to be asking you a lot of questions (in a slightly jovial tone)
..I was shocked because I don't know why she said that.. Me: okay( guess she just wanted to chat)
Vo: Why are you going to the U.S.? Me: I am going for my master's degree in Interdepartmental Nutrition with emphasis in Biochemical and Molecular Nutrition at University of Nebraska- Lincoln
Vo:When did you graduate? Me:Nov. 2015
Vo:What have you been doing..(told her Nysc) Me: I went for my compulsory youth service which I finished in April this year.
Vo:Where did you work during your Nysc? Me: I worked as a laboratory assistant in the pathology department of a health and diagnostics centre at Ikeja.
Vo:What tests did you carry out in the path. department? Me: (wasn't expecting this question) tests for malaria, typhoid,....(thinking)..tests for pathogens in stool, ..Renal function tests, Liver Function tests...
Vo: (nodding) then cuts in..What did you study in your undergrad? Me: Biochemistry
Vo: so tell me, what is Biochemistry and tell me the courses you did and explain some? Me: Biochemistry is the study of chemical processes that take place in living things such as plants, animals, humans (in my mind, I was like, thank God I prepared for this question)...i studied general biochemistry, so I was introduced to different fields that relate to Bch such as food Bch, plant Bch, industrial Bch, pharmacology, enzymology. I was also taught nutritional Bch which I picked interest in and am going for, for my Ms...started talking about how studies show importance of nutrition to good health.. She just kept nodding and staring at me and typing. I made sure I maintained eye contact.
Vo:How did you get to know about the school? Me: I found out about the school through extensive research on the internet and by streamlining my search based on my area of interest and the availability of funding opportunities.
Vo:How many schools did you apply to? Me:5
Vo:Name them? Me:Uni of Neb., Uni of Delaware, Uni of Kentucky, Texas tech uni and Cornell Uni. ..she said something about Cornell, like her dad works there or went there..i didn't reply
Vo:Have you travelled outside Nigeria? Me: No
Vo:Have you travelled inside Nigeria? Me: (really?)Yes, I schooled in Ogun state and i have been to my state of origin, Edo state,.. didn't feel like mentioning others.
Vo:Who is sponsoring you? Me:I was offered a research assistantship which covers my tuition, health insurance and offers me a generous stipend...my mum would be paying for the rest.
Vo:What does she do? Me: She owns an English teaching support service..she publishes books and offers training in English to students and staff of pri and sec schools..
Vo: gave me the white paper, ..said some things I honestly didn't hear, about when to pick up the visa (sometime next week) and I would need these(my i20 and sevis receipt).... Me: (smiling) Okay, thank you, have a nice day..
Vo: have a safe flight.
Thanks to all those keeping this thread alive and thanks to SirRiddy for reviewing my SOP back then.
Am sure whatever I would say has been said before already, but I'd like to emphasize, that prayer is very important, it definitely helped boost my confidence and gave me the grace to remember and fluently answer the questions, because she really didn't pause at anytime, the questions just kept coming. Preparation is also key, although I prayed hard to be asked only 3 questions (lol), I made efforts to prepare very well for any question that might be asked. Best wishes to future applicants!.
Profile: GPA- 4.52/5.00 GRE: V- 155, Q- 155, AWA- 3.5 TOEFL: 111
